Veranda Sealing in Kitsap County, WA
Veranda sealing services involve applying protective coatings to outdoor porch and patio structures to help preserve their appearance and extend their lifespan. This process typically covers wooden, composite, or concrete verandas, providing a barrier against moisture, UV rays, and other environmental elements that can cause damage over time. Homeowners often seek this service to maintain the beauty of their outdoor living spaces, prevent wood rot, and reduce the need for future repairs or refinishing.
Before requesting veranda sealing, property owners usually want to understand the condition of their existing surface, including any signs of wear or damage that may need attention beforehand. It’s also helpful to know the type of material used for the veranda, as different surfaces may require specific sealing products or techniques. Clarifying expectations about the appearance after sealing and understanding any necessary preparation steps can ensure the best results for outdoor spaces.

Veranda Sealing Questions
What is veranda sealing? Veranda sealing involves applying a protective coating to preserve the wood or composite surface and prevent damage from moisture and weather.
Why should a veranda be sealed? Sealing helps extend the lifespan of the veranda, maintains its appearance, and reduces the need for frequent repairs or refinishing.
When is the best time to seal a veranda? It is best to seal a veranda during dry, mild weather conditions to ensure proper adhesion and drying of the sealant.
What types of sealants are used on verandas? Water-based and solvent-based sealants are common choices, selected based on the veranda’s material and exposure conditions.
